Need to know if a company pays its bills?
The predictive Dynamic Delinquency Score (DDS) provides an excellent insight into the payment behaviour your customer is likely to exhibit – dramatically reducing the risk of delinquency or non-payment.

The DDS is a statistically derived measure based on past behaviour that assesses the probability of a firm paying its bills in a severely delinquent manner (90+ day past terms) over the next twelve months. In addition, the score is benchmarked by industry, telling you how the company measures up to other businesses in D&B’s information.

Improve your records of customers & suppliers
Maintaining a database of your customers - past and present - can be a constant drain of business resources and time. Yet it is the quality of information we hold on our customers that is critical to our understanding of how to market to them.

If you've ever been frustrated by duplicate records, wrong addresses, bad phone & fax numbers or haven't been able to identify or analyse the opportunities in your customer file, you'll know the importance of a quality database.

As our core business is rich and timely data,  we can help you improve your records in a number of critical ways:

File Cleaning -
this process checks and adjusts your existing customer records to ensure addresses include correct suburb, state and postcodes. We can also update your phone, fax and modem numbers to the correct AUSTEL telephone number standards

Filematching -
involves matching your customer database against the D&B database; enabling data to be added to update and enhance your customer records. This is the starting point for our range of analytical and profiling services.
